		<description>I made this w a half gallon of skim milk because I wasn&#039;t sure about whether we would like it and that&#039;s what I had on hand. It turned out but next time I&#039;ll use a whole gallon of milk. It is really a good cheese - it does remind me of ricotta and it&#039;s just as versatile. I keep it wrapped in Press n Seal and just break off a piece to crumble into everything from the paleek paneer recipe on this site to my homemade lasagne. Try this - it&#039;s SO easy and you feel so virtuous making something so good for you!</description>
